WebFeb 1, 2009 · Particularly noteworthy was the durability of acupuncture's benefits. Nine months following conclusion of the 3-month course of acupuncture sessions, most patients continued to have a significant reduction in hot flashes and improved measures of well-being, Dr. Jessica Frisk reported at the San Antonio Breast Cancer Symposium. WebThe acupuncture point "GV 16" , 風府, is represented by "Feng Fu" in pinyin and "Wind Mansion" in english and may be found: 1 cun directly above the midpoint of the PHL, directly below the occipital protuberance on the posterior midline of the head.
